#CloroxIsThePlaceYour role at Clorox:We are seeking a diligent and strategically minded Assistant Manager - Corporate Financial Planning to join our world-class Finance team at The Clorox Company.
This outstanding opportunity will enable you to be at the forefront of our financial strategies, driving excellence in Corporate Financial Planning and Reporting.
The adecuado candidate will be responsible primarily for the consolidation of forecasts and closes, technology transformation, key reporting, and controls.
To be successful, you must possess strong analytical and interpersonal skills and be an agent of change.In this role, you will:Financial Planning and ReportingPlanning/Forecasting: Lead the Total Company consolidation for core forecasting processes, including quarterly forecasts, budget, quarterly IR guidance, and pulse updates.
Help define critical information needs, partner across Finance teams to gather inputs and align assumptions, provide meaningful analysis, and deliver clear insights and messaging to be shared with senior stakeholders, including the CEO, CFO, and Investor Relations team.Close: Support the Total Company quarterly close consolidation, analysis and reporting requirements for Board of Directors, Executive Committee, Investor Relations, Corporate Communications and SEC Reporting.
Support the executive close reporting deck and early P&L; reviews by providing insights that contribute to a comprehensive understanding of the company's financial plans and performance vs expectations.
Support key report distribution, ensuring timely delivery, accuracy and reflection of changing SEC Reporting requirementsTechnology TransformationAutomation of Management reporting and analytics: Support the design and implementation of new dashboard reporting for Corporate Financial Planning.
Utilize new technologies to evolve our current processes, automate reporting and enhance business insightsDemonstrate a continuous improvement approach by proactively identifying, championing and driving technology and operational improvements through partnerships with Business Units and Corporate teamsFinancial Analysis and ModelingDecision support: Provide thought leadership and financial expertise to ad hoc analysis.Internal Controls / Data IntegritySupport extensive internal controls processes for Financial Planning by ensuring no material deficiencies, partnering with Business Units and Corporate teams on control requirements, and maintaining accurate documentationPerform system tie-outs between Group Reporting and Anaplan to ensure both systems match at total Company levelWhat we look for:Bachelor's Degree in Finance, Accounting or Economics5+ years of progressive experience in FP&A;, corporate finance, or financial reporting, including enterprise-wide financial consolidations, budgeting and forecasting, executive reporting, financial systems, and process automation within a complex, publicly traded organizationGeneral Understanding of U.S.
